Subject: Re: [PATCH] x86/paravirt: Use relative reference for original
 instruction

On Thu, Nov 24, 2022 at 11:18:52AM +0100, Juergen Gross wrote:
> On 24.11.22 09:51, Hou Wenlong wrote:
> >Similar to the alternative patching, use relative reference for original
> >instruction rather than absolute one, which saves 8 bytes for one entry
> >on x86_64.  And it could generate R_X86_64_PC32 relocation instead of
> 
> 8 bytes saved? I think those are 4 bytes only.
>
The corresponding C structure paravirt_patch_site is not packed, Before this,
its size is 16 bytes in x86_64,due to the alignment of 8 bytes. Now the alignment
is 4 bytes, so the size is 8 bytes.

> >R_X86_64_64 relocation, which also reduces relocation metadata on
> >relocatable builds.
